How Life Works Here
Orpington Road is located in Bromley, near London, Greater London. Crime levels are below the local average (67 incidents in 12 months). Some amenities are available nearby, though a car may be useful for regular errands like grocery shopping. Public transport is accessible, with rail and bus stops within reach. The nearest is about 314m away. The median property price is £1,450,000, with a slight decline of 7% over five years. Based on 13 transactions recorded since 2014. There are 6 schools within 2 km, 6 rated Good or Outstanding by Ofsted. 3 are rated Outstanding. Both primary and secondary options are available locally. The profile suggests appeal to both families and young professionals. Market indicators suggest an upward trend. Overall, this street scores 55 out of 100 for liveability.
